ABOUT THE ROLE AND OUR TEAM: The Knot Worldwide (TKWW) is looking for a PR Specialist to cover a leave of absence to coordinate the company's Press actions in the Spanish market. RESPONSIBILITIES: * Writing press releases following a content calendar. * Active contact with media and journalists to be able to position the brand message in relevant media * Management and coordination of interviews of our spokespersons with journalists. * Regular reporting on KPIs, trends and competitors. * Analyze and understand the audience to create and propose insightful content that drives action. * Analyze and track competitors, our users and marketers. * Clipping and monthly reports of the results SUCCESSFUL CANDIDATES HAVE: * +3 years of experience in a similar position * Be an epic team player, collaborator and innovation agent. * Self-starter with excellent organization skills and ability to multi-task * Excellent written and spoken skills * Experience working with the mass media * Creative thinker with strong analytical skills -- comfortable interpreting data, deriving actionable media insights and using them to inform future campaigns * Ability to collaborate cross-functionally, within a fast-paced, entrepreneurial environment * Team player with excellent interpersonal skills, self-motivated with "can-do" attitude * Knowledge of metrics tools and statistical data interpretation is a plus. * Contact with lifestyle and general media journalists will be highly valued. * At The Knot Worldwide, we believe you are more than a resume and invite you to go for it, take the leap of faith, and apply for this job if it sparks your passion to join TKWW and make a difference!
